eina_unicode: have explicit type conversions

Summary:
Found by running terminology's tests with UBSAN:
include/eina-1/eina/eina_inline_unicode.x:
runtime error: implicit conversion from type 'char' of value
-62 (8-bit, signed) to type 'unsigned char' changed the value to 194
(8-bit, unsigned)
